Jets bolster o-line... From "The REAL Feed": Jets, ex-Bill Teague agree to two-year contract ESPN: NFL (12.04.2006 19:15) The Jets, who last month released six-time Pro Bowl center Kevin Mawae for salary cap reasons, found his replacement, reaching agreement with Trey Teague.
